In this guide, let me show you how to clear cookies on your iPhone. Cookies are files on the web browser that log your internet usage, such as which pages you frequently visit, what websites you browse the most, etc. The websites you visit use these cookies to customize your browsing experience.
You will be suggested similar websites andย personalized advertisements when you browse any site. If the website requires you to sign in to access, your credentials will be saved due to cookies. Later, when you land on the same website, you can swiftly log in.
Now, you may ask, whatโs necessary to clear cookies on an iPhone? In the long run, Cookies can consume storage space on your iPhone. Also, malicious websites can access the cookies to spy on your web activities. This means your privacy is compromised. It is important to clear the cookies on your iPhone to fix all these issues.

1. Clear Cookies on iPhone for Safari Browser
You can clear cookies on your iPhone for the Safari browser in two ways. When you use a browser, you visit multiple websites. Depending on your requirements, you can clear cookies for all websites you have visited. Otherwise, you can selectively clear the cookies for specific websites.
1.1 Delete All Cookies on Safari
- Open the Settings app.
- Navigate to Safari and tap on it.
- Then scroll down to the option Advanced and tap on it.
- Next, tap on Website Data.
- Go to the option Remove All Website Data and tap on it.
- Confirm the action by tapping on Remove Now.
1.2 Delete Cookies of Specific Websites on Safari
- Launch the Settings app.
- Go to Safari and tap on it.
- Then, navigate to the option Advanced and tap on it.
- Tap on Website Data.
- On the top-right corner, tap on Edit.
- You will see some websites listed with a red โ button beside them.
- Tap the red button to reveal the Delete option for clearing cookies on that specific website you visited using Safari.
- Finally, tap on Delete to clear cookies and tap Done to save the changes.
2. Clear Website Cookies and Browsing History At a Time on Safari
iOS can also clear website cookies and browsing history in one go. Itโs very easy. Here are the steps.
- Launch Settings app of iOS
- Navigate to Safari and tap on it.
- Under the Safari settings, scroll to theย Clear History and Website Data option.
- A prompt mentions that doing the action will remove history, cookies, and other browsing data. Tap on Clear History and Data to continue.
3. Clear Cookies on iPhone for Google Chrome
Are you using Googleโs Chrome browser? Then, here are the steps to clear cookies on your iPhone from the Chrome browser.
- Launch the Chrome browser app onyourย iPhone.
- Then tap on the 3-dot button at the bottom-right corner.
- On the next page, tap on History.
- At the bottom-left section of the page, tap on Clear Browsing Data.
- You can select the components you want to clear, such as Browsing History, Cookies, Site Data, Cached Images, etc.
- In the final step, tap on Clear Browsing Data.
Note that, regardless of the browser app from which you want to clear cookies on your iPhone, you will be signed out of all active websites you were signed into. If you do not remember the passwords for each website you are logged in to, you better use a password manager to store the passwords for future login.
Use the Google Password Manager, which is very efficient. After you have saved your passwords, clear the iPhoneโs cookies.
4. Clear Cookies on Mozilla Firefox Browser
If you are using Mozilla Firefox to browse your iPhone and want to clear the cookies, follow the steps below.
- Launch the Mozilla Firefox browsing app.
- Then tap on the 3-bar button at the bottom-right corner.
- From the menu, tap on Settings.
- Navigate to the Privacy tab and tap on Data Management.
- Next, tap on Website Data.
- Under that scroll to Clear All Website Data and tap on it.
- Confirm the action and tap on OK to continue.
